FLIR's Infrared Training Centre will
run its next Level III certification
training course at its HQ in West
Malling from 1st to 5th October.
Its aim is to enable pre-qualified Level II thermographers to set up and run a successful condition monitoring programme.
Instruction focuses on acquiring and developing personnel, resources and technologies. Practical work includes study of heat transfer, IR window transmissivity measurement, emissivity cavity effect and grading the severity of thermal problems.
The cost is £1785 + VAT.
